Description cjw 2011-03-29 20:54:51 UTC
File -> Save -> Select "Text CSV (.csv)" as a file format and save.

Open the file up in your favorite editor and find that the file is tab-delimited.

I know you can "Edit filter settings" to correct this, but as the RFC defines csv as being separated by commas, this is a bug.
Comment 1 ooo 2011-03-31 13:44:14 UTC
Can't confirm in OOo3.3 and DEV300m104. When saving a file the first time the "Export Text File" dialog asks for character set and delimiters, the default field separator is ',' comma. Only subsequent saves of the same file to CSV inherit the setting without asking again if "Edit filter settings" is not checked.
